Anti-abortion groups have organized what they call a prayer vigil and memorial service at noon outside Women's Health Care Services at 5107 E. Kellogg, which was the scene of numerous protests because late-term abortions were performed there.

This is about prayer and healing and a memorial service," said Troy Newman, president of Operation Rescue, one of the three organizations heading the event.

Today's activities include a walk along Kellogg from west to east inside the city limits, and a closing prayer vigil in the evening at Living Word Outreach.

Mahoney helped lead Operation Rescue's "Summer of Mercy" protests in 1991, during which protesters blockaded Tiller's clinic and were arrested.

The purpose of today's visit to the clinic is far different, Newman said.

"We're not here trying to inflame," he said.
